Is San Lino Safe?
Yes — this neighborhood is extremely safe. San Lino in Venice, FL has a safety grade of A+. The overall crime index is 66, which is 34% below the national average of 100.
Compared to the Venice average (crime index 93), San Lino is 27% lower in overall crime.
Looking at specific crime types, burglary is the most elevated concern (index: 188, 88% above average), while rape is the lowest risk (index: 14). Property crime is more prevalent than violent crime here, consistent with broader national patterns.
